... Celtics are a jump shooting team.
I agree, for the most part.

The C's have been a team that relies on the 3-ball for years now... that's their game on offense.

But prior to this year, they were always a streaky 3 pt shooting team. The opposition knew they could count on inevitable cold spells, during which the C's also had a propensity to press and cough off turnovers.

This year seems different. The Celtics are borderline unguardable on offense... they can field multiple line-ups where everyone can shoot and many can drive... Boston can manufacture clean outside shots at a staggering rate.

It's title or bust this season. But it's not gonna be easy, as last night showed.

Embiid played great last night. He went to work and didn't settle for long shots (which he has a tendency to do at times). Embiid's so tough to stop on offense.

Horford (and to a lesser extent, Grant Williams) is/are invaluable in a match-up against Embiid. You need guys who can at least play credible defense against Embiid while also forcing him to defend the perimeter on the other end.

Boston just matches up well against Philly. IMO.

The teams that give Boston the most trouble are those that can really pester and switch on defense, forcing sloppy play and turnovers... Golden State and Miami come immediately to mind.
